The Buffalo Bills and Washington Commanders are scheduled to collide on Sunday, Sept. 24. Kickoff is set for 1:00 p.m. ET at FedExField in Washington.
The Bills are a 6.5-point favorite in Week 3 NFL odds.
Bills vs. Commanders Weather: Temperature
The predicted daytime high is 75 degrees, while the nighttime low is 61 degrees.
AccuWeather‘s RealFeel day temperature is 77 degrees.
Bills vs. Commanders Weather: Rain
There’s a 35% daytime chance of rain and an 8% daytime chance of thunderstorms. The projected daytime rain accumulation is 0 inches.
There’s a 25% nighttime chance of rain and a 3% nighttime chance of thunderstorms. The projected nighttime rain accumulation is 0 inches.
Bills vs. Commanders Weather: Wind
Daytime wind is predicted to be WNW 4 mph, with wind gusts of 9 mph.
Nighttime wind is predicted to be NNE 4 mph from the north, with wind gusts of 8 mph.
